Output 51e819382814153ded5fa630c96496e43eca70959816698e437756e2ebeada9d:0

value
68025681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2c1c41ca03a830f4060f842657714bed1b039f5 OP_EQUALVERIFY OP_CHECKSIG
address
1LDP2PQoW4yGW5YYDtUTrcy7xiuS4K69M2
transaction
51e819382814153ded5fa630c96496e43eca70959816698e437756e2ebeada9d
spent
true